ホームページ >データベース >mysql チュートリアル >mysqlでエラーログを有効にする方法

mysqlでエラーログを有効にする方法

青灯夜游
青灯夜游オリジナル
2022-06-16 15:48:163724ブラウズ

開く方法: 1. 「my.ini」構成ファイルを開き、「[mysqld]」を検索します; 3. 「[mysqld]」グループの下に「log_error」項目を追加し、ログを設定します保存場所。構文「log-error=dir/{filename}」。「dir」パラメータはエラー ログの保存パスを指定し、「filename」パラメータはエラー ログのファイル名を指定します。 「log_error」以降のパラメータを省略した場合、ファイル名はデフォルトのホスト名となり、Data ディレクトリに保存されます。

mysqlでエラーログを有効にする方法

このチュートリアルの動作環境: Windows7 システム、mysql8 バージョン、Dell G3 コンピューター。

エラー ログは MySQL で最も一般的に使用されるログで、主に MySQL サーバーの起動および停止処理中の情報、サーバーの動作中に発生した障害や例外などの情報が記録されます。

エラー ログを有効にする Mysql メソッド

MySQL で、my.ini 設定ファイルを開き、log_error オプションを [mysqld] に追加します。

[mysqld]
log-error=dir/{filename}

このうち、 dir パラメータはエラーログの保存パスを指定し、 filename パラメータはエラーログのファイル名を指定します。パラメータを省略した場合は、 、ファイル名はデフォルトでホスト名になり、Data ディレクトリに保存されます。

MySQL サービスを再起動すると、パラメータが有効になります。指定したパスの下に filename.err ファイルが表示されます。filename が指定されていない場合、エラー ログは直接デフォルトの hostname.err になります。

たとえば、log_error オプション構成:

mysqlでエラーログを有効にする方法

mysqlでエラーログを有効にする方法

注: すべてがエラー ログに記録されるわけではありません。 MySQL が InnoDB のテーブルスペースファイルを開始する方法、独自のストレージエンジンを初期化する方法などのエラー情報もエラーログファイルに記録されます。

注:

MySQL データベースでは、エラー ログ機能がデフォルトで有効になっています。通常、エラー ログは MySQL データベースのデータ フォルダーに、通常は hostname.err という名前で保存されます。このうち、hostnameはMySQLサーバーのホスト名を表します。

MySQL 設定ファイルでは、log-error と log-warnings でエラーログに記録される情報を定義できますが、このうち log-err ではエラーログ機能を有効にするかどうかや、ログの保存場所を定義します。 log-warnings は、警告情報もエラー ログに記録するかどうかを定義します。

[関連する推奨事項: mysql ビデオ チュートリアル ]

以上がmysqlでエラーログを有効にする方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。